Kaul facilitates Minority Mocha ‘Asks members to work responsibly for the betterment of people’

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P), State General Secretary (Org), Ashok Kaul on Saturday facilitated newly nominated members of party’s Minority Morcha in Srinagar.
Speaking on the occasion, Kaul asked the newly nominated members to gear up the activities for the betterment of common people in the Kashmir. “You have been nominated in Minority Morcha with the hope to work for the best interests of people and country,” Kaul told the newly elected members, adding, not only party, but people also have expectations from you and now it is you turn to work for them.
“You have to deliver and ensure to strengthen the cadre at grassroots level in your respective areas,” Kaul told the members.
“BJP treats all equal and there is no discrimination on creed, caste, color and religion basis in the party,” Mohammad Sidiq Khan, Minority Morcha State President said.
He said the focus should be on the collective development of society rather than concentrating on particular section of community. “Holistic development is possible only when all sections of society are treated equally,” he said, adding, Minority Morcha’s mission is to treat all equal and provide equal opportunities to all.
